Khijirpur - Handia, Prayagraj

Khijirpur is a village situated in the Handia tehsil of Prayagraj district, Uttar Pradesh. It is located approximately 17 km from Handia and around 49 km from Allahabad. Khijirpur village is a designated Gram Panchayat.

As per Census 2011, the village code of Khijirpur is 162659. The village covers a total geographical area of 124.96 hectares and falls under the 212401 pincode. Allahabad is the nearest town.

Khijirpur village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Sarpanch serving as the elected head. For political representation, the village falls under the Pratappur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ency and the Bhadohi Lok Sabha (Parliamentary) constituency.

Population of Khijirpur

According to the 2011 Census, Khijirpur village had a total population of 1,157 people, including 569 males and 588 females, living in 173 households. The sex ratio was 1,033 females per 1,000 males. The overall literacy rate was 70.01%, with male literacy at 88.94% and female literacy at 52.37%. The Scheduled Caste (SC) population was 192.

Transport and Connectivity of Khijirpur

Public transport in the Khijirpur is mainly available through shared auto-rickshaws. The nearest railway station is Saidabad, while the nearest airport is Allahabad Airport, situated at an approximate aerial distance of 36.2 km.
